inscrutable
Example
The detective found the suspect's motives inscrutable. [inscrutable: adjective]
Example
The ancient hieroglyphs were inscrutable to the archaeologists. [inscrutable: adjective]
unfathomable
Example
The vastness of the universe is unfathomable to the human mind. [unfathomable: adjective]
Example
The complexity of the problem was unfathomable even to the experts. [unfathomable: adjective]

Which word is more common?
Inscrutable is more commonly used than unfathomable in everyday language. Inscrutable is versatile and covers a wide range of contexts, while unfathomable is less common and has a more specific usage.
